SHM Kinematics

x, v, a as functions of t for SHM.

Concept

SHM Kinematics is a foundational idea in this chapter. The defining relationship is:

x=Asin(ωt+ϕ)x = A\sin(\omega t + \phi)

v² = ω²(A² - x²). a = -ω²x.
